SPONSERSHIPS
Canadian citizens or permanent residents of
Canada (landed immigrants) living in Canada, who are at least
18 years old, may sponsor foreign nationals who are close
relatives or family members. Sponsors (Canadian citizens or
permanent residents) must promise to support foreign nationals
and accompanying family members (if there is any) for a period
of 3-10 years in order to go through the sponsorship process.
A Canadian citizen or permanent resident may
sponsor :
Spouse, common-law partner, or conjugal
partner who is at least 16 years old.
Dependent child or a dependent child of your
spouse/common-law partner/conjugal partner who is less
than 22 years old. They can be more than 22 years old if
full-time students or disabled.
Father, mother, grandparents, or orphan
brother/sister/niece/nephew who are less than 18 years
old (unmarried and not a common-law partner).
Any relative regardless of the age (who is related
to another person by blood or adoption) if the Canadian
citizen or permanent resident has no other relative
(including a spouse and common-law partner) in Canada or
whom they could sponsor under the regulations.
